Question: Hello Doctor,
From past 6 months I am having pain in the left side of chest. Its not regular some time its spasm or sharp. It is always followed by gasses. I had done my ecg, TMT 5 months ago and appears normal. I had also undergone abdominal sonography and appears normal with mild fatty lever. Today I noticed that I am having the left side chest pains while I press my upper abdomine. Please advice.
doctor
Answered by Dr. Rajesh Teli (38 minutes later)
Brief Answer:
you may have acid reflux

Detailed Answer:
Hello XXXXXXX I have gone through your query.
Thanks for using HCM.In view of your young age,Normal ECG and normal TMT you don't have heart problem for sure.
It is quite likely that you have gastro oesophageal acid reflux.you take small frequent meals avoid spicy food,avoid smoking.maintain 3 hrs gap between meal and your sleep.also take PPI group of medicine along with anti reflux medicine like levosulpride.After2 weeks of this treatment if your symptoms continue you should undergo upper GI endoscopy.
